Abstract :
PURPOE: To evaluate change in the appearance of the optic nerve head and retinal nerve fiber layer of rheu monkey with chronic arterial hypertenion and atherocleroi. METHOD: Color tereocopic fundu photograph of 25 eye of 25 rheu monkey (mean age ± D of 20.4 ± 1.87 year) with chronic experimental ytemic arterial hypertenion and atherocleroi (for a mean duration of 89.1 ± 39.1 month and 104.6 ± 62.2 month, repectively) were morphometrically evaluated. They were compared with color tereocopic fundu photograph of 17 eye of 17 normal monkey (mean age ± D of 19.76 ± 2.19 year) without any detectable ytemic or ocular dieae. There wa no ignificant difference in age between the two tudy group (P = .22). REULT: In the atheroclerotic-arterial hypertenive group, viibility of the retinal nerve fiber layer wa ignificantly (35.691 ± 5.95 unit v 28.72 ± 9.18 unit, P = .009) le and frequency of localized retinal nerve fiber layer defect wa ignificantly (ix of 25 or 24% v zero of 17 or 0%, P = .01) more than in the normal control group. The two group did not differ ignificantly in ize of the neuroretinal rim (P = .66), hape of the neuroretinal rim (P > .15), ize of alpha (P > .44) and beta (P > .65) zone of parapapillary chorioretinal atrophy, or regional ditribution of alpha and beta zone (P > .40). CONCLUION: Chronic experimental arterial hypertenion and atherocleroi do not markedly change the ize and hape of the neuroretinal rim or parapapillary atrophy; however, they do lead to reduced viibility of the retinal nerve fiber layer, with localized retinal nerve fiber layer defect indicating optic nerve damage. Thu, unlike glaucomatou optic neuropathy, experimental arterial hypertenion and atherocleroi are not aociated with a ignificant change in the parapapillary atrophy or the neuroretinal rim of the optic dik depite the lo of nerve fiber.
